Carlo Ancelotti said at the press conference immediately after the Celtic game that Karim Benzema’s injury does not appear to be a cause for concern but his condition will become clear once he undergoes medical tests.

European champions Real Madrid started their Champions League campaign with a right foot when they defeated Giorgos Giakoumakis’ Celtic 3-0 in Glasgow. However, there was concern in the ranks of Madrid over the injury of Karim Benzema, who was substituted in the 30th minute.

Carlo Ancelotti showed reassurance at the press conference immediately after the game, stressing that at first glance there doesn’t seem to be anything to worry about, but everything will become clear in the tests he will undergo.

DIt doesn’t seem alarming, but we’ll have to await the tests. The first scan doesn’t look too serious, but we’ll have to wait until tomorrow. It is not yet known if the problem is muscular.

It is unclear. So we have to wait for the exam results.”said the Italian coach about Benzema in the press conference after the game against Celtic.
